The effect of interfacial phenomena on mass transport and performance of separations in countercurrent columns with supercritical CO2
Interfacial phenomena affecting countercurrent separation processes have been studied in systems containing aqueous solutions and CO2 at elevated pressures by means of a high pressure optical cell. The pendant drop method was applied in order to measure the interfacial tension up to 280 bar. The decreasing course as a function of the pressure is due to the adsorption of CO2 at the interface according to Gibbs' law. Further, wetting characteristics have been investigated as they are of considerable importance to packed columns. Therefore, the contact angle was determined by the method of the tilting plate and came out to increase with pressure and smoothness of the solid surface, indicating the loss of wettability.

David L. Swartz Angela R. Karash Laura A. Berry David L. Jaeger 《Journal of heterocyclic chemistry》1983,20(6):1561-1564
Mesoaldehyde 1,3-dioxime was treated with either 2,4,6-trichlorophenyl- (a), o-fluorophenyl- (b), or o-bromophenyl- (c) hydrazine to give the corresponding mesoaldehyde 1,3-dioxime-2-halogenophenylhydrazones (1a,b,c). The latter were O-acetylated with acetic anhydride, and cyclized to triazole 4-oximes (3b, c) or triazole 4-O-acetyloximes ( 6a,b,c ) with cesium carbonate, then converted to nitriles ( 7a,b,c ) by refluxing with acetic anhydride followed by pyrolysis, or to aldehydes ( 4a,b,c ) by hydrolysis. The nitriles ( 7a,b,c ) were also converted to acids ( 9a,b,c ), esters ( 10a,b,c ), amides ( 8a,c ), an alcohol (11a), and an amine ( 12a ). In addition, tetrazoles of two types were prepared. The first ( 13d,e ) were obtained from the acid chlorides by the action of 5-aminotetrazole, whereas the second ( 14f ) was produced from the respective nitrile by the action of ammonium azide. 相似文献

The effects of crown ethers (6 and 7) on the reactions of sodium (2a) and potassium enolates (2b) of 2-ethoxycarbonylcyclohexanone (1) with isopropyl iodide in dimethylsulfoxide and dimethoxyethane have been investigated. When the addition of crown ether promoted dissociation of ion pair 2 in either of the two solvents, the total rate of reaction (kt) increased and the ratio of carbon- (3) to oxygen-alkylation (4 and 5) products decreased. The results are consistent with the involvement of both the ion pair and more dissociated species in alkylation and with greater reactivity for the latter. 相似文献

An optimized HPLC method for the quantification of metoclopramide (MCP) in human plasma and urine is described. MCP and internal standard are extracted from alkalinized substrate into diethyl ether and back-extracted into dilute acid. The analytes are separated with a ternary mobile phase at cyanopropyl-silica and detected at 312 nm (UV detection). The lower limit of quantification is 0.5 ng/ml in plasma and 50 ng/ml in urine. Optimization of extraction, chromatography, and detection is discussed. The method is selective to numerous common drug substances with excellent accuracy and precision data. After validation, the method is applied to the samples of a pharmacokinetic study. Pharmacokinetic parameters indicate the need for a sophisticated method as tool for optimization of metoclopramide formulations. 相似文献

R. S. Judson Y. T. Tan E. Mori C. Melius E. P. Jaeger A. M. Treasurywala A. Mathiowetz 《Journal of computational chemistry》1995,16(11):1405-1419
A genetic algorithm (GA) conformation search method is used to dock a series of flexible molecules into one of three proteins. The proteins examined are thermolysin (tmn), carboxypeptidase A (cpa), and dihydrofolate reductase (dfr). In the latter two proteins, the crystal ligand was redocked. For thermolysin, we docked eight ligands into a protein conformation derived from a single crystal structure. The bound conformations of the other ligands in tmn are known. In the cpa and dfr cases, and in seven of the eight tmn ligands, the GA docking method found conformations within 1.6 Å root mean square (rms) of the relaxed crystal conformation. © 1995 John Wiley & Sons, Inc. 相似文献

1H, 13C, 19F, 31P N.M.R. Characterization of the Alcoholysis Products of Trichlorophosphazene-N-phosphoryldichloride by Trifluoroethanol Since polychlorophosphazenes can be obtained by polycondensation of P2NOCl5 the classical substitution of Cl by CF3CH2O in these polymers was transposed to P2NOCl5. The formation of mono, di, or pentaester depends on the molar ratio of the reactants. By reaction of CF3CH2OH on the pentaester a tetrasubstituted derivative of tetrachlorodiphosphorylimid is obtained. All products are characterized by mass spectroscopy and 1H, 13C, 19F, and 31P n.m.r. 相似文献
